joda DateTime的“withZone()”和“toDateTime()”方法有什么区别

时间:2014-12-09 19:00:50

标签: datetime timezone jodatime

这两个DateTime的方法有什么区别?

DateTime.withZone(DateTimeZone区域)

DateTime.toDateTime(DateTimeZone区域)

...

他们似乎都加载了时区,而没有触及DateTime的毫秒。

1 个答案:

答案 0 :(得分:2)

我相信他们是完全相同的。无论如何,它们执行相同的功能。它们似乎是单独实现的,而不是一个调用另一个。我不确定为什么。

我能看到的唯一区别是toDateTime 必须才能实现,因为它在AbstractInstant中定义,DateTime扩展AbstractInstant